The goal | 1. Acquire comprehensive and global insight into basic principles of finishing of textile materials 2. Understand the variety and complexity of finishing techniques 3. Improve skills and knowledge necessary for successful work in industrial environment 4. Solid knowledge ground will be made necessary for further professional developement, team work and interdisciplinary approach to solving of praticle ingeenering problems. | |||
The outcome | Students will be trained to: 1. use the laboratory equipment and tools for monitoring and evaluation of the efects of finishing methods to diverse textile materils. 2. design and control the finishing proceses and techniques. 3. for the work in industry | |||
Contents | ||||
Contents of lectures | The basic concepts of textile wet processing including the preparation of textile materials for dyeing, functional finishing, chemical finishing treatments, advanced finishing processes. | |||
Contents of exercises | Labs cover important methods, techniques and processes of preparation of cellulose, protein and synthetic textile materials such as: desizing, bleaching, washing, crease resistant treatments, hydrophobic and water proof treatments. | |||
